Pompano Beach home prices rise in January 2020

The median sale price of a home sold in January 2020 in Pompano Beach rose by $47,500 while total sales increased by 26.3%, according to BlockShopper.com.

In January 2020, there were 221 homes sold, with a median sale price of $232,500 - a 25.7% increase over the $185,000 median sale price for the same period of the previous year. There were 175 homes sold in Pompano Beach in January 2019.

The median sales tax in Pompano Beach for the most recent year with available data, 2017, was $2,313, approximately 1% of the median home sale price for January 2020.
